Harnessing the Power of Art

1. Gallery Wall: A Symphony of Memories

Create a gallery wall by arranging a collection of artworks, photographs, and framed memorabilia. This not only adds visual interest but also provides a glimpse into your life and experiences.

2. Statement Art Piece: A Singular Focus

Opt for a large, eye-catching art piece that becomes the centerpiece of your dining room. This could be a painting, sculpture, or even a unique wall hanging that reflects your taste.

3. Personalized Art: Unleash Your Creativity

Consider creating your own artwork or commissioning a piece that holds personal significance. Your dining room wall becomes a showcase of your artistic expression.

Embracing Functional Decor

4. Floating Shelves: Where Style Meets Utility

Install floating shelves to display a curated selection of decorative items, such as vases, plants, or small sculptures. The combination of style and functionality adds depth to the wall.

5. Mirrors: Opening Up the Space

Incorporate mirrors to create the illusion of space and reflect natural light. Choose decorative mirrors that complement your aesthetic, adding both elegance and practicality.

6. Clocks: Timeless Decor

Select a stylish wall clock that not only serves a functional purpose but also contributes to the overall decor theme. From vintage to modern designs, clocks can be a striking addition.

Creating Architectural Interest

7. Accent Wall: Bold and Beautiful

Consider painting one wall in a contrasting color or adding wallpaper to create a dynamic accent wall. This instantly adds drama and architectural interest to the dining room.

8. Wainscoting or Paneling: Classic Elegance

Introduce wainscoting or paneling to add texture and depth. This classic touch creates a sense of sophistication and acts as an architectural feature.

Harnessing Nature’s Beauty

9. Greenery: Bringing the Outdoors In

Incorporate indoor plants or a vertical garden to infuse a breath of fresh air into your dining space. The combination of nature and design creates a harmonious atmosphere.

10. Botanical Prints: Artful Greenery

Opt for botanical prints or murals to add a touch of nature without the maintenance. These artistic representations bring the beauty of the outdoors into your dining room.

FAQs

1. How do I choose the right size for the art or mirror on my dining room wall?

Consider the proportions of your dining room and the size of your furniture. The wall decor should complement the space without overpowering it.

2. Can I mix different types of wall decor, such as art and shelves?

Absolutely! Mixing various elements creates a layered and visually appealing look. Just ensure there’s a cohesive theme or color palette.

3. Are there any tips for arranging a gallery wall?

Start by laying out the arrangement on the floor before hanging. Mix different frame sizes and shapes, and maintain a balance between spacing and proximity.

4. Should I choose a bold color for an accent wall in a small dining room?

While bold colors can add drama, consider lighter shades for small spaces to maintain a sense of openness. Test paint samples to find the perfect balance.

5. How do I care for indoor plants on the dining room wall?

Ensure the plants receive adequate light and water according to their needs. Rotate them occasionally to promote even growth and check for any signs of pests.
